Store in its own Table
Molly Brack 

11 years ago
Hi Richard - thanks for the great instruction! I am struggling to figure out which things go in their own table versus being fields in one giant table. Is there somewhere in your lessons that goes into that? I know its kind of subjective, but am hoping there is some magical formula that will help! thanks - Molly


Reply from Alex Hedley:

The Beginner Lessons will explain this.

It all depends what database you are making but since Rich uses Company example a lot we could use that.
You have a Company and Employees.
You would have a Company Table which stores information about that.
You would have an Employee Table which stores information about them.
You can create a relationship to join them.
This would be better than storing them all in one Table and having to repeat the same company name for each employee.
It also makes it easier to update the company name in one place if it were to change instead of for every employee record.
